Justification: Eight Sermons Preached At The University Of Oxford, In The Year 1845 At The Lecture Founded By Canon Bampton (1846) is a book written by Charles Abel Heurtley. It consists of eight sermons that were delivered by the author at the University of Oxford in 1845. These sermons were part of the lecture series founded by Canon Bampton. The book focuses on the topic of justification and explores various aspects of it. The author provides a detailed analysis of the doctrine of justification and its significance in Christian theology. He also discusses the different views on justification held by various theologians and scholars throughout history. The book is written in a scholarly and academic style and is intended for readers who are interested in the theological debates surrounding the doctrine of justification.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
